flOw coming to PSP
The extremely chilled out under-the-microscope PlayStation3 'experience' flOw is now being made available for the PSP. The original game was one of the first PSN downloadable games for the PS3, and received a mixed reaction. Some loved it's gentle pace, lack of set goals and 'games are art' feel, while others thought it shallow, empty, and painfully lumbering. It saw taking control of a hungry plankton, eager to evolve buy quietly eating its various neighbours' body parts.
Personally I thoroughly enjoyed it, and it really would make for an ideal piece of relaxing escapism for commuters with PSP in-hand looking to forget the chaos of the morning rush hour. flOw is to be made available through the PC based PSN store, meaning you can get the game downloaded straight onto your shiny PSP. Just how the game will feel without the PS3 version's lucious tilt controls remains to be seen, but if it comes out at any where near the original's £3.49 price point, there should be little reason to complain, especially considering the two to four player multiplayer addition.
